The Pros: Zuko and Iroh’s Life – Iroh works at a tea shop and becomes famous for how good he is at taking care of the customers and making great tea.
When Team Avatar attempts to meet the King, Joo Dee is killed and replaced and Minister Long Feng explains why the Dai Li keeps the peace and order as Jet is mind controlled by the Dai Li in one of their bases. They soon learn that no one talks about the war as Ba Sing Se is seen as a paradise and that stability is more important than the truth. The story involves Team Avatar’s time in Ba Sing Se and being kept from seeing the King by their tour guide Joo Dee.
The episode was directed by Lauren MacMullan and written by Tim Hedrick.
